a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orNick Roberts2007-05-12 09:39:06 +0000
committerNick Roberts2007-05-12 09:39:06 +0000
commit315c417c8041958eeef96a3427d8488f8d6cfa1a (patch)
treecc09a4e9438af12e9007a0f27ea6b69e21985188
parent06b6baf6f9c3de7b40b5541ec832bed3afd97f90 (diff)
downloademacs-315c417c8041958eeef96a3427d8488f8d6cfa1a.tar.gz
emacs-315c417c8041958eeef96a3427d8488f8d6cfa1a.zip
(xterm-mouse-debug-buffer): New variable.
(xterm-mouse-translate): Use it.
-rw-r--r--lisp/xt-mouse.el4
1 files changed, 4 insertions, 0 deletions
diff --git a/lisp/xt-mouse.el b/lisp/xt-mouse.el
index 8ae79903d51..3a7c8fd553a 100644
--- a/lisp/xt-mouse.el
+++ b/lisp/xt-mouse.el
@@ -43,6 +43,8 @@
43 43
44;;; Code: 44;;; Code:
45 45
46(defvar xterm-mouse-debug-buffer nil)
47
46(define-key function-key-map "\e[M" 'xterm-mouse-translate) 48(define-key function-key-map "\e[M" 'xterm-mouse-translate)
47 49
48(defvar xterm-mouse-last) 50(defvar xterm-mouse-last)
@@ -95,6 +97,8 @@
95 (list (intern (format "drag-mouse-%d" 97 (list (intern (format "drag-mouse-%d"
96 (+ 1 xterm-mouse-last))) 98 (+ 1 xterm-mouse-last)))
97 down-data click-data))))) 99 down-data click-data)))))
100 (if xterm-mouse-debug-buffer
101 (print unread-command-events xterm-mouse-debug-buffer))
98 (if (and (symbolp down-where) 102 (if (and (symbolp down-where)
99 (consp down-where)) 103 (consp down-where))
100 (vector (list down-where down-data) down) 104 (vector (list down-where down-data) down)